Abstract

The invention discloses an anti-falling well lid for municipal engineering, which comprises a base, wherein clamping grooves are formed in inner rings of the base at equal intervals, an anti-falling sleeve is connected in the clamping grooves in a clamping mode, a well lid opening is formed in the base at the upper end of the clamping grooves, a well lid body is clamped in the well lid opening, a water inlet is formed in the well lid body, fixing lugs are symmetrically connected to the outer wall of the well lid body and connected with the base through bolt bolts, and a clamping ring is fixedly connected to the upper end of the anti-falling sleeve. According to the anti-falling well lid for municipal engineering, the well lid body has a road surface protection effect, drainage is convenient, a dual anti-falling function can be achieved when the well lid body is damaged, the anti-falling effect is good, the safety performance is improved, in addition, the anti-falling bottom plate is provided with the accumulated water outlet and is movably connected with the movable rod, the accumulated water outlet is used for discharging water in a water channel in extreme weather, and the potential safety hazard caused by flushing the well lid away due to overlarge water pressure in a sewer is prevented.

Technical Field
The invention relates to the technical field of municipal manhole covers, in particular to a falling-proof manhole cover for municipal engineering.
Background
At present, the well lid generally covers on the inspection well, and the well lid is stolen and damaged easily, has lost the accident that the pedestrian dropped often takes place for the inspection well of well lid. In order to solve the problems, the anti-falling net is arranged on the market and fixed on the wall of an inspection well, when a pedestrian falls, the anti-falling net can play a role in protection, but the anti-falling net is made of nylon and is easy to age, easy to corrode after being soaked in sewage for a long time, insufficient in bearing capacity and still dangerous. And the existing well cover does not have a deodorization function, and the smell in the sewer is easy to drift to the upper part, thereby polluting the environment.

Please refer to fig. 1-2, a municipal works is with preventing well lid that falls, including base 1, the inner circle equidistance of base 1 has seted up draw-in groove 11, snap fit is connected with prevents that it falls to prevent that cover 2 falls in the draw-in groove 11, seted up well lid mouth 12 on the base 1 of draw-in groove 11 upper end, the interior snap fit of well lid mouth 12 has well lid body 3, the last water inlet 31 of having seted up of well lid body 3, the symmetric connection has fixed ear 32 on the outer wall of well lid body 3, set up on the base 1 with fixed ear 32 assorted mounting groove 13, fixed ear 32 is connected with base 1 through the bolt, be used for fixed well lid.
Referring to fig. 3-4, the upper end of the anti-falling sleeve 2 is fixedly connected with a clamping ring 21, the clamping ring 21 is disposed below the well lid body 3, the diameter of the clamping ring 21 is equal to that of the well lid body 3, the clamping ring 21 is used for fixing the position of the anti-falling sleeve 2, meanwhile, when the well lid body 3 is taken down during maintenance, the anti-falling sleeve 2 can be disassembled, the clamping ring 21 is clamped with the well lid opening 12, the two sides of the clamping ring 21 are symmetrically provided with a portable groove 211, the portable groove 211 is convenient for disassembly and assembly, the anti-falling sleeve 2 below the clamping ring 21 is equidistantly connected with a clamping strip 22, the clamping strip 22 is clamped with a clamping groove 11, the anti-falling sleeve 2 on one side of the clamping strip 22 is provided with a water outlet 23, the upper end of the water outlet 23 is provided with a damping hinge 231, the damping hinge 231 is provided with a closing door 232, the lower end of the anti-falling sleeve 2 is fixedly connected, the accumulated water outlet 241 is internally penetrated with a movable rod 4, and the inner wall of the anti-falling sleeve 2 is symmetrically provided with sliding grooves 25.
Referring to fig. 4-6, one end of the movable rod 4 disposed below the anti-falling bottom plate 24 is fixedly connected with a lower limiting plate 41, the movable rod 4 disposed above the anti-falling bottom plate 24 is fixedly connected with an upper limiting plate 42, the diameters of the lower limiting plate 41 and the upper limiting plate 42 are both larger than the diameter of the water accumulation outlet 241, under the self-weight, the upper limiting plate 42 sinks and is connected with the anti-falling bottom plate 24, the upper limiting plate 42 plays the role of fixing the movable rod 4 and blocking the water accumulation outlet 241 to achieve the sealing effect and prevent the odor of the lower part from drifting, the distance between the lower limiting plate 41 and the upper limiting plate 42 is more than twice the thickness of the anti-falling bottom plate 24, when the water accumulation in the sewer is too much and cannot be drained in time, the water level rises to push the lower limiting plate 41 to move upwards and block the water accumulation outlet 241 to open, so as to drain water quickly and prevent excessive water pressure from flushing the, the through hole 43 is movably connected with a sealing plate 44.
Referring to fig. 7-9, the sliding blocks 441 are symmetrically connected to two sides of the sidewall of the sealing plate 44, the sliding blocks 441 are cylindrical, the sliding blocks 441 are movably connected to the sliding slots 25, the sealing plate 44 can rotate around the sliding blocks 441 while moving up and down along the sliding slots 25, a first groove 442 is formed in the center of the lower surface of the sealing plate 44, a first rotating shaft 443 penetrates the first groove 442, the first rotating shaft 443 penetrates the through hole 43, second grooves 444 are symmetrically formed in the sealing plate 44 at two sides of the first groove 442, a second rotating shaft 445 penetrates the second groove 444, a first spring 45 and a second spring 46 are respectively connected to the second rotating shaft 445, hooks 451 are respectively connected to the upper ends of the first spring 45 and the second spring 46, lower ends of the first spring 45 and the second spring 46 are respectively fixedly connected to the upper surface of the anti-falling bottom plate 24, a first telescopic rod 47 and a second telescopic rod 48 penetrate the first spring 45 and the second spring 46, the length of the first spring 45 is shorter than that of the second spring 46, the sealing plate 44 is arranged in an inclined manner, when water is drained, sewage entering from the upper part falls onto the sealing plate 44, the inclined sealing plate 44 facilitates sewage gathering, the first spring 45 is connected to one side, close to the water outlet 23, of the anti-falling bottom plate 24, the sewage is gathered at one end, close to the first spring 45, of the sealing plate 44, the first spring 45 contracts, one end of the sealing plate 44 and the anti-falling sleeve 2 form an opening, the sewage flows out of the opening, the closing door 232 is pushed to be opened, the sewage is drained, the first telescopic rod 47 and the second telescopic rod 48 respectively comprise an inner rod 471 and an outer rod 472, the inner rod 471 is movably connected with the outer rod 472, in the state that the water is not drained, the inner rod 471 and the outer rod 472 of the first telescopic rod 47 are in the longest straightening state, the position of one end of the sealing plate, the upper end of the inner rod 471 is movably connected with the second rotating shaft 445, the lower end of the outer rod 472 is fixedly connected with the upper surface of the anti-falling bottom plate 24, and the inner rod 471 can move up and down in the outer rod 472.
The working process is as follows: when the anti-dropping cover is used, sewage enters from the water inlet 31 on the well lid body 3, falls onto the sealing plate 44 and is gathered at one end, close to the first spring 45, of the sealing plate 44, the first spring 45 contracts, one end of the sealing plate 44 and the anti-dropping cover 2 form an opening, the sewage flows out of the opening, the closing door 232 is pushed to open, the sewage is discharged, after the sewage is discharged, the closing door 232 is automatically closed under the action of the damping hinge 231 to play a sealing role, the upper limiting plate 42 blocks the accumulated water outlet 241 to achieve a sealing effect, one circle of the sealing plate 44 is clamped with the anti-dropping cover 2 to be sealed again, the odor of the lower part is prevented from scattering, the sealing plate 44 and the anti-dropping bottom plate 24 play two-layer protection roles, when the well lid body 3 above is damaged, pedestrians and vehicles on the road surface can be prevented from dropping into the well, in addition, in the weather of rain and sudden rising of, the limiting plate 41 shifts up under the promotion, drives movable rod 4 and moves up on the whole, blocks up ponding export 241 and opens, and ponding gets into prevents weighing down to fall in the cover 2, when lasting rising, then promotes closing plate 44 and shifts up, and under movable rod 4's effect, closing plate 44 can only overturn, and the both ends of closing plate 44 with prevent weighing down to fall cover 2 and form the opening, sewage overflow from the opening, finally discharge through well lid body 3, prevent that the inside water pressure of sewer is too big, washes away the well lid and leave the potential safety hazard.
In conclusion, the anti-falling well lid for municipal engineering provided by the invention has the advantages that the anti-falling sleeve 2 and the well lid body 3 are fixedly installed on the base 1, the well lid body 3 has the road surface protection function and is convenient to drain, the anti-falling bottom plate 24 and the sealing plate 44 are connected to the bottom of the anti-falling sleeve 2, the dual anti-falling function can be realized when the well lid body 3 is damaged, the anti-falling effect is good, the safety performance is improved, in addition, the anti-falling bottom plate 24 is provided with the accumulated water outlet 241 and is movably connected with the movable rod 4 for discharging the water in the sewer under extreme weather, the potential safety hazard caused by the fact that the water in the sewer is excessively high and the well lid is washed away is left, in addition, the sealing plate 44 is clamped and sealed with the anti-falling sleeve 2, the peculiar smell in the sewer is effectively prevented from floating, the environment is protected, the sealing plate 44 is arranged obliquely, and during drainage, sewage entering from the upper part falls onto the sealing plate 44, and the oblique sealing plate 44 facilitates sewage gathering to realize rapid drainage.
